Epoch Announces Strategic Relationship with New York Life Investments


NEW YORK-- July 9, 2009 – Epoch Holding Corporation (Nasdaq: EPHC) today announced that its wholly owned subsidiary, Epoch Investment Partners, Inc. ("Epoch" or the "Company"), a leading investment manager and investment adviser, has entered into a strategic relationship with New York Life Investments*, whereby the MainStay Group of Funds will adopt Epoch’s current family of mutual funds (“the Epoch Funds”), subject to the Epoch Funds’ shareholder approval.

The proposed transaction has been approved by the Board of Directors of the Epoch Funds. Epoch will continue to be responsible for the day-to-day investment management of the funds through a sub-advisory relationship, while MainStay Investments (“MainStay”), the retail distribution arm of New York Life Investments, will be responsible for the distribution and administration of the funds.  Upon approval by the shareholders of each of the Epoch Funds, each fund will be co-branded as a “MainStay Epoch” fund.  The four existing Epoch Funds currently have approximately $750 million in assets under management.

In addition, MainStay will become the primary distributor for Epoch’s separately managed account (SMA) business.

“We are delighted with this partnership and excited about the opportunities it presents,” said William W. Priest, Chief Executive Officer of Epoch. “New York Life Investments is a well-respected firm that will further extend the distribution of our investment capabilities to a broader investment audience, specifically the retail and retirement markets.  The scale that New York Life Investments provides will help ensure that our fund shareholders will continue to be well served.”

Upon adoption, the Epoch Funds, which are currently available on many mutual fund platforms, will be available through these same platforms under the new brand.
 
About Epoch Holding Corporation
Epoch Holding Corporation conducts its operations through Epoch Investment Partners, Inc., a wholly-owned subsidiary and a registered investment adviser under the Investment Advisers Act of 1940, as amended. Investment management and investment advisory services are the Company's sole line of business. Headquartered in New York, the Company's current product offerings include U.S. Large Cap Value; U.S. Small Cap Value; U.S. SMID Cap Value; U.S. All Cap Value; Global Small Cap; Global Absolute Return; Global Equity Shareholder Yield; Global All Cap; and International Small Cap.
